Is 3100 Divisible By 7?




Here we will show you how to find out if 3100 is divisible by 7.

If you have access to a calculator, the easiest way to figure out if 3100 is divisible by 7 may be to simply enter 3100/7 into the calculator. If the quotient is an integer, then 3100 is divisible by 7.

However, you can also determine if 3100 is divisible by 7 using an alternate method.

Simply multiply the last digit by 2 and then subtract the product from the remaining digits.

If that difference is divisible by 7, then 3100 is divisible by 7.

The last digit in 3100 is 0 and the remaining digits are 310. Thus, the math to determine if 3100 is divisible by 7 using our alternate method is:

310 - (0 x 2) = 310

Since 310 is not divisible by 7, 3100 is also not divisible by 7.

Therefore, the answer to "Is 3100 Divisible By 7?" is no.
(3100 / 7 = 442.857)
